2. How your password is checked

When you set a password, we check it against known-breach databases using k-anonymity — only a partial hash prefix ever leaves our servers, never your actual password or a hash that could be reversed to it. This lets us warn you if a password has already been exposed elsewhere without exposing your password to a third party ourselves.
